The Lost Children Project:
What is the Lost Children Project?

While researching and digging through death certificates I noticed so many babies and children that had passed. I attempted to locate memorials on F.A.G.; and most children were not located. This hits home because in 1972 my parents lost a child to SIDS. They laid baby John to rest and a marker was never purchased. In my mind John is lost. Anyone entering the cemetery has no clue that John exist in that cemetery. So as I research, I pull the death certificates, research the parents on said certificate and make memorials for all the beautiful children Gone To Soon... Thus the creation of The Lost Children Project. I also created a virtual cemetery (VC) for the parents to make researching easier and added a VC for the other family members related to the lost children... I hope to continue too add more and more memorials so these lost children can be remembered.. I hope you all well and thanks for visiting.

NEW EDIT PROCESS

Find a Grave has implemented a new way to submit Edits! Unfortunately, there are far too many members for Find a Grave to notify everyone via email, so it's up to us to get the word out. If every member posts this message (or similar) in their profile, hopefully we can help spread the word.

/To suggest a correction (SAC) click on the edit tab of the memorial that needs to be corrected. Then click on the link which best describes where your edit should occur. Enter your correction, when you're done, click submit edit. Your request will be sent to the manager of the memorial and will appear in the managers' profile under the Edits tab.

Managers will no longer receive emails. They must go directly to their profile page and click on the Edits tab. Managers can approve, deny or ignore, suggested corrections. It's quick and easy!

The exception: Requesting a transfer other corrections are still handled the same way. Click on "suggest any other correction or addition," type your message and press "send this message." The manager of the memorial will receive an email.
